Which Spanish class included Spanish colonist born in the americas

History
1 answer:
PilotLPTM [1.2K]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The Spanish class included Spanish colonists born in the Americas was called "Criollos," although it should be noted that not all colonists born in the Americas were necessarily included in this.

What was the main mode of transportation along the African trade routes?
RoseWind [281]

Answer:

Traders moved their goods across the Sahara in large groups called caravans. Camels were the main mode of transportation and were used to carry goods and people. Sometimes slaves carried goods as well. Large caravans were important because they offered protection from bandits.
